The Perfect Tide
The Hawaiian Getaway Series Book 3
Quinn Byrd is the definition of a free-spirit. She has a wanderlust that's taken her all around the world, where she deeply relishes in experiencing new adventures and meeting new people. However, despite how friendly and personable she is, she prefers to keep her relationships casual and at a distance. The deepest part of her heart is where she holds her grief from losing her parents years ago, and it's a side of her that no one sees. It's not until a budding interest in photography prompts her to explore everything she's ever known through a new lens that she ends up rediscovering new and old parts of herself.
Brian Sanderson's complicated childhood forced him to carry the weight of the world on his shoulders at an early age. On top of running his deep-sea fishing charter company in Hawaii and tackling his mile long to-do list, his focus has been on making sure the people in his life are taken care of, while always putting himself last. When Quinn, his best friend's little sister, starts coming around more often, encouraging him to loosen up and prioritize his own happiness, he can't help but wonder if that includes her.
She's spontaneous, spunky, and passionate.
He's disciplined, responsible and exudes a quiet confidence.
Is she capable of keeping him at a distance? Or is she brave enough to open up and let him into the most painful part of her past?
